6 Reasons You Need to Travel Insurance for China

Here are six reasons why you need travel insurance for China:

In China, pedestrians do not have the right of way. Vehicle drivers tend to disobey traffic laws. Chinese roads are known to be accident-prone, with drivers turning corners without looking and speeding. This makes crossing the street a risky affair with an increased chance of getting into an accident.

In China, thefts on the subway are common. During rush hour, subways can be crowded, making it easier for thieves to steal wallets or bags without being caught. If you are carrying some important documents or valuables, then such thefts can cause a lot of damage.

If you are on a business trip, then this could mean the loss of sensitive papers and files too. As a business traveller, make sure that you have a corporate travel policy to safeguard your valuables and documents.

While drinking water in China might look clear and drinkable, water quality in the country is not regulated. Hence, it is possible that it contains harmful bacteria and other materials. Even a small sip can make you sick in no time. While you might consume bottled water, a small error can result in illness and possible hospitalisation.

Most travellers to China try to gorge on the endless supply of mouth-watering street food. However, the issue with street food is that you cannot know if it is undercooked or how long ago it was prepared. Bad food can give you food poisoning or an upset stomach.

In cities like Beijing, air quality is very poor to the extent of being dangerous to your health. In fact, many travellers to such cities start feeling the effects of the pollution within a few days. Even if you are a healthy individual, overexposure to air pollution could land you in a hospital. Without travel insurance in India, this could dent your finances.

Chinese airports are known for flight delays, cancelled flights, and baggage delays. Hence, if you are planning a trip to China, then you must expect delays, cancellations, and even baggage losses.
